Items We Cannot Store
For safety, legal and insurance reasons, some items are excluded from storage:
- Perishable goods and food (fresh, frozen or open packets)
- Flammable, explosive or hazardous materials (including gas bottles, paint thinners, fuel)
- Illegal items or substances
- Live animals or plants
- Unregistered firearms or weapons
- Cash, high-value jewellery, or irreplaceable documents such as wills (these are better kept in specialised secure vaults or with your solicitor/bank)

How Our Household Storage Service Works
1. Enquiry & Quote
Contact us by phone or online with a brief description of what you need to store and your dates. We will ask a few questions about the size of your property, access, and how long you expect to store items. Based on this, we provide a clear, no-obligation quotation with storage costs and collection/delivery charges shown separately.
2. Survey (Virtual or Onsite)
For larger jobs or full households, we may carry out a virtual or onsite survey. This lets us assess volumes accurately, check access (stairs, lifts, parking, loading restrictions) and plan the right vehicle size and team. The survey helps avoid surprises on the day and ensures we allocate sufficient storage space for your goods.
3. Packing & Preparation
You can pack your own boxes, or we can provide a professional packing service. Our trained team use quality packing materials, including cartons, bubble wrap and wrapping paper. All furniture is carefully wrapped with removal blankets and, where appropriate, export-grade wrapping to protect surfaces during transit and storage. Mattresses and sofas can be bagged or wrapped for extra protection.
4. Loading & Transport to Store
On collection day, our trained, uniformed team arrive at the agreed time. We protect your home with floor covers where needed and carefully carry items to our vehicle, loading systematically to minimise risk of damage. Once loaded, your goods are transported directly to our secure storage facility in or near Spitalfields, with tracking and manifest records maintained throughout.
5. Unloading, Placement & Storage
At the storage facility, your items are unloaded, checked against the inventory, and placed into your dedicated unit or container. Everything is stacked to maximise space while keeping fragile items protected. When you are ready for redelivery, we simply reverse the process: items are retrieved, loaded, delivered back to your new or existing address, and placed into the rooms you specify.
